Changeset 208751 in webkit
- Timestamp:
- Nov 15, 2016 1:48:02 PM (7 years ago)
- Location:
- trunk/Source/WebCore
- Files:
-
- 2 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/Source/WebCore/ChangeLog
r208748 r208751 1 2016-11-15 Jiewen Tan <jiewen_tan@apple.com> 2 3 Followup patch for r208737 4 5 Reviewed by Yusuke Suzuki. 6 7 * bindings/js/JSSubtleCryptoCustom.cpp: 8 (WebCore::jsSubtleCryptoFunctionExportKeyPromise): 9 1 10 2016-11-14 Simon Fraser <simon.fraser@apple.com> 2 11 -
trunk/Source/WebCore/bindings/js/JSSubtleCryptoCustom.cpp
r208737 r208751 473 473 RefPtr<CryptoKey> key = JSCryptoKey::toWrapped(state.uncheckedArgument(1)); 474 474 if (!key) { 475 promise->reject <JSValue>(createTypeError(&state, ASCIILiteral("Invalid CryptoKey")));475 promise->reject(TypeError, ASCIILiteral("Invalid CryptoKey")); 476 476 return; 477 477 } … … 491 491 break; 492 492 default: 493 promise->reject <JSValue>(createDOMException(&state, NOT_SUPPORTED_ERR, ASCIILiteral("The operation is not supported")));493 promise->reject(TypeError, ASCIILiteral("The operation is not supported")); 494 494 return; 495 495 } 496 496 497 497 if (!key->extractable()) { 498 promise->reject <JSValue>(createDOMException(&state, INVALID_ACCESS_ERR, ASCIILiteral("The CryptoKey is nonextractable")));498 promise->reject(INVALID_ACCESS_ERR, ASCIILiteral("The CryptoKey is nonextractable")); 499 499 return; 500 500 }
Note: See TracChangeset
for help on using the changeset viewer.